The price isn't the craziest part: the unit last sold in mid-2012 for $1.13M. Shoot forward two years and it's asking $1.27M more, even though not a single nail has been hit with a hammer in the place. $2.4M gets you a 1,900 square foot condo on the 17th floor, and is spaced out to have two bedrooms and three bathrooms. The price per square foot is $1,263, which is the exact median price per square for the neighborhood. The advantage to buying a shell like this is that you, the very wealthy homeowner, gets a chance to finish out the condo with your own specs. Monthly HOA dues are an ungodly $2,824 and grants you access to building amenities like valet parking and someone to hold the front door to the building open for you. 1-car parking is included. · 690 Market St #1704 [Pacific Union]
